Why Didn't They Ask Evans? < LATEST · 2025 >

is a classic 1934 mystery novel by Agatha Christie that deviates from her usual Hercule Poirot or Miss Marple formats. Instead, it features a youthful, adventurous duo who stumble into a deadly conspiracy after a chance discovery on a golf course. The Central Mystery

The story begins in the fictional Welsh seaside town of Marchbolt. , the local vicar's son, is playing a round of golf when he discovers a man who has fallen from a cliff. Before dying, the man utters a single, cryptic question: "Why didn't they ask Evans?" .
